![](https://img-blog.csdnimg.cn/20201014180756923.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
面试
编程经验随笔
Windows
展开
-
C++设计模式的设计原则(面向对象八大设计原则)
https://blog.csdn.net/u012011079/article/details/125702918转载 2022-07-30 11:57:30 · 102 阅读 · 0 评论 -
C++基本编程代码熟悉(面试经常用到,都是经过vs2013验证的)
这些简单的排序算法 , 二叉搜索树的插入构建以及二叉树的遍历,stl中基本容器vector和map的相关用法,以及迭代器失效的情况是面试中经常会被问道的点,大家要熟悉使用,以防在面试需要写算法的时候连基本的语法都不会...原创 2022-07-12 22:51:10 · 408 阅读 · 0 评论 -
C++迭代器失效的几种情况
C++迭代器失效的几种情况转载 2022-07-11 10:46:51 · 1394 阅读 · 0 评论 -
C++11之右值引用和万能引用
C++11新特性之右值引用原创 2022-07-10 14:11:17 · 305 阅读 · 0 评论 -
C++常见面试题之一(STL相关)
stl相关的知识和基本用法原创 2022-07-10 14:04:42 · 458 阅读 · 0 评论 -
C++STL之stack的使用
stack使用的例子原创 2022-07-10 14:01:26 · 304 阅读 · 0 评论 -
C++STL之map删除指定元素
map删除指定元素的例子原创 2022-07-10 13:57:12 · 1052 阅读 · 0 评论 -
谈谈绘图闪烁的原因
原因一:如果熟悉显卡原理的话,调用GDI函数向屏幕输出的时候并不是立刻就显示在屏幕上只是写到了显存里,而显卡每隔一段时间把显存的内容输出到屏幕上,这就是刷新周期。一般显卡的刷新周期是 1/80秒左右,具体数字可以自己设置的。这样问题就来了,一般画图都是先画背景色,然后再把内容画上去,如果这两次操作不在同一个刷新周期内完成,那么给人的视觉感受就是,先看到只有背景色的图像,然后看到画上内容的图像,这样就会感觉闪烁了。解决方法:尽量快的输出图像,使输出在一个刷新周期内完成,如果输出内容很多比较慢,那么采用内存缓冲原创 2022-06-22 11:38:52 · 347 阅读 · 0 评论 -
C++虚函数知识点详解
1.虚函数的作用是什么?C++中的虚函数的作用主要是实现了多态的机制。基类定义虚函数,子类可以重写该函数;在派生类中对基类定义的虚函数进行重写时,需要在派生类中声明该方法为虚方法(virtual关键字)。函数的重载也可以认为是多态,但是是静态的,是编译时决定的,叫做静态联编。而虚函数是运行时决定的,是动态的,叫做动态联编。2.虚函数的底层实现机制是什么?实现原理:虚函数表+虚函数表指针。编译器处理虚函数的方法是:为每个类对象添加一个隐藏成员,隐藏成员中保存了一个指向函数地址数组的指针,称为虚表指针(vptr原创 2022-06-20 17:55:36 · 379 阅读 · 0 评论 -
求一个数的二进制中1的个数
求一个数二进制中1的个数原创 2022-03-25 18:03:56 · 54 阅读 · 0 评论 -
有序数组的合并(笔试)
合并有序数组转载 2022-03-25 18:01:02 · 63 阅读 · 0 评论 -
面试注意的点
面试经验之谈原创 2022-03-25 17:55:10 · 3542 阅读 · 0 评论 -
面试经常被问的几个问题(二)
面试问题原创 2022-03-25 16:38:19 · 1576 阅读 · 0 评论 -
面试被常问的几个问题(一)
什么是线程池原创 2022-03-25 16:32:54 · 2262 阅读 · 0 评论